Summary
On May 19, 1990, a Adams BOREDOM FIGHTER (N317MA) was involved in an incident near Finley, ND. All 1 person aboard were uninjured. The aircraft sustained substantial damage.
The National Transportation Safety Board determined the probable cause of this incident to be: A POWER LOSS DUE TO FUEL EXAHUSTION AND THE PILOT'S INADEQUATE FUEL PLANNING. A FACTOR WAS THE DITCH IN WHICH TOUCHDOWN OCCURRED.
